Another fan of XiEDs for the Sportster
I completed my Stage 1 upgrade recently. At first, I didn't notice much of an improvement, but with time I do. Guess there is a learning curve for the bike's computer.
My 2011 1200C now has 3" Cobra slip-on with 1.75" quiet baffles, the HD Screaming Eagle air filter and XiEDs from DK Customs. After a couple hundred miles I have slightly improved gas mileage (at least it is not worse), bike seems to run smoother overall and the oil temperature stays around 200 degrees F. That is an approx 15-20 degree reduction pre Xieds.
I'm pleased and so is my Sporty!

3" Cobras, DK 587 a/c here...installed Vieds a couple weeks ago. Had them on a few different settings and think I've found 75% to be the sweet spot. Bike is running cooler and much smoother. So far, it's been money well-invested.
